React_Cherry_Demo
1.0.0
이것은 React and Material UI가 만든 웹 프로젝트입니다. 이 프로젝트에는 사용자 시스템, 제품 및 주문 페이지가 있으며 데이터 양식 API가 있습니다.
사용자 시스템에는 레지스터 및 로그인 페이지가 있으며 새 사용자를 등록하고 사용자가 로그인 할 수 있습니다. 사용자로 로그인하지 않으면 홈페이지에만 액세스 할 수 있습니다. 그렇지 않으면 API에서 제품 및 주문 데이터를 확인하기 위해 제품 및 주문 페이지를 입력 할 수 있습니다.
제품 페이지에서 우리는 API에서 모든 제품 데이터를 가져 와서 Pagination, 정렬 및 검색으로 재료 UI 붕괴 테이블에 표시되며 각 제품을 편집하고 삭제할 수 있으며 새로운 제품을 추가하고 제품에 이미지를 업로드 할 수도 있습니다.
제품 페이지와 동일한 Orders Page에서 API에서 모든 주문 데이터를 가져 와서 표에 표시합니다. 주문 행은 날짜별로 필터링 할 수 있습니다.
제품과 주문 페이지는 모두 CSV 파일로 데이터를 내보낼 수 있습니다.
npm install @material-ui/core
재료 ui 시작하십시오
npm install axios
Axios가 시작됩니다
npm install react-router-dom
반응 라우터 dom을 시작합니다
npm i react-csv
CSV가 설치되었습니다










